All Downloads are FREE. Search and download functionalities are using the official Maven repository.

.carina-core.1.2.10.source-code.log4j2.xml Maven / Gradle / Ivy

The newest version!
<?xml version="1.0" encoding="UTF-8"?>
<configuration packages="com.zebrunner.agent.core.logging.log4j2, com.zebrunner.carina.core.log">
   <properties>
      <property name="carina-pattern">%d{yyyy-MM-dd HH:mm:ss} %c{1} [%t%X{threadId}] [%p] %m%n</property>
      <property name="zebrunner-pattern">[%d{HH:mm:ss}] %-5p (%F:%L) - %m%n</property>
   </properties>
   <appenders>
      <Console name="Console" target="SYSTEM_OUT" follow="true">
          <PatternLayout pattern="${carina-pattern}"/>
      </Console>
      <ThreadLogAppender name="ThreadLogAppender">
         <PatternLayout pattern="${carina-pattern}" />
      </ThreadLogAppender>
      <ReportingAppender name="ReportingAppender">
         <PatternLayout pattern="${zebrunner-pattern}" />
      </ReportingAppender>
   </appenders>
   <loggers>
      <!-- there are a lot of useless logs from Reflections -->
      <logger name="org.reflections" level="WARN" additivity="false">
         <appender-ref ref="Console"/>
         <appender-ref ref="ThreadLogAppender"/>
         <appender-ref ref="ReportingAppender"/>
      </logger>
      <logger name="io.netty" additivity="false">
         <appender-ref ref="Console"/>
         <appender-ref ref="ThreadLogAppender"/>
         <appender-ref ref="ReportingAppender"/>
      </logger>
      <logger name="org.asynchttpclient.netty" additivity="false">
         <appender-ref ref="Console"/>
         <appender-ref ref="ThreadLogAppender"/>
         <appender-ref ref="ReportingAppender"/>
      </logger>
      <root level="info">
         <appender-ref ref="Console"/>
         <appender-ref ref="ThreadLogAppender"/>
         <appender-ref ref="ReportingAppender"/>
      </root>
   </loggers>
</configuration>




© 2015 - 2024 Weber Informatics LLC | Privacy Policy